Originating in India, yoga goes back thousands of years. Modern research shows that yoga adds significantly to our quality of life when done regularly with proper technique. Studies repeatedly show that yogic postures enhance body functionality, while breathing slowly in a relaxed manner, can slow our heart rate. Focusing the mind through yogic meditation cultivates mental peace and potentially deep, spiritual insight.

Thanks to the efforts of the Gandhi International Institute for Peace, the Hawaii Legislature has just formally recognized International Yoga Day on June 21st. As of this year, 2019, Hawaii now stands as a beacon of health and mindfulness, being the first state in the nation to do so!
